Originally Posted By: Freeman Clark
All punch baits on any given day will catch fish.


If your on fish, the fish really don't discriminate, lol

Where i think prepared baits stand out is how well they are waterproofed and how well they are fibered. Cheese is cheese....but the ability to stay on the hook and be casted out is what makes the difference.

Originally Posted By: Bobb
What is the best channel catfish bait. I want one that will stay on the hook. Some I use are too dry and crumble off the hook.

Bob


If you're fishing where the fish are then most any punch/dip bait will work. As for staying on the hook, when it gets dry add a little vegetable oil to it. Just enough to make it sticky. When it's too wet (it will be in the summer) add some flour to it to make it sticky again.
